Строите задачу и настраиваемые формы с использованием застройщика HTML-формы перетаскивания. Формио самостоятельно, управляемой API, предоставляет формы и управление данными.

Начальная форма создателя

Обзор

В быстро растущих потребностях бизнеса есть много операций, которые непосредственно принадлежат общественному делу и участию. Это взаимодействие может быть либо физическим, либо виртуальным. Иногда речь идет о предоставлении услуг, а иногда и о сборе данных или обратной связи. С другой стороны, корпоративные организации, как правило, собирают данные клиента о своих продуктах и ​​услугах. Следовательно, объем данных зависит от охвата соответствующей аудитории. Далее, управление данными является еще одной важной задачей, и она требует огромного внимания. Тем не менее, корпоративные сектора используют онлайн -формы для удовлетворения потребностей, связанных с сбором данных. Существует много веб -сайтов, которые могут содержать много форм, таких как контактная форма, форма жалобы, форма обратной связи с клиентами, форма приема и многое другое. Теперь это становится хлопотом для создания, управления этими формами и данными представления. Здесь наступает form.io. Form.io - это создатель формы Bootstrap с открытым исходным кодом, который предоставляет возможности для создания форм и управления данными. В недавнем прошлом мы опубликовали статью, которая охватывала 5 лучших онлайн -строителей онлайн -формы с открытым исходным кодом в 2020 году. В этом сообщении мы рассмотрим этого создателя формы начальной загрузки, а также его процесс настройки на Localhost, освещая следующие моменты. ***[Что такое form.io?

Что такое form.io?

Form.io - бесплатный строитель с открытым исходным кодом. Это самостоятельное, многоязычное и многопользовательское программное обеспечение. Этот создатель формы HTML предлагает разрешения на основе ролей для пользователей и форм. Form.io обеспечивает аутентификацию OAuth и позволяет пользователям входить в систему, используя популярные поставщики идентификации, таких как Google и Facebook. Кроме того, этот Builder HTML -формы основан на без серверной архитектуры, и пользователи могут генерировать и встраивать формы в другие приложения, просто разместив одну строку кода. Что касается пользовательского интерфейса, он предлагает логический пользовательский интерфейс с функциями перетаскивания. Существуют различные элементы HTML с одной стороны, которые пользователи могут перетаскивать, чтобы создать необходимую форму. Пользователи могут вводить пользовательский JavaScript для расширенной функциональности. Кроме того, пользователи могут изменить внешний вид формы с помощью CSS. Существуют положения для контроля подчинения и доступа к формам. Тем не менее, этот бесплатный производитель форм HTML написан в JavaScript, и весь исходный код доступен в Github. Form.io предоставляет широкий диапазон функций. Ключевые функции перечислены ниже.

  • Представление формы электронной почты
  • Управление данными
  • Провайдеры OAuth
  • Встроенные формы
  • Подставка дружелюбна

Как настроить form.io на Localhost?

В этом разделе «Учебного пособия по строительству»****Посмотрим, как настроить form.io на Localhost. Его легко настроить, поскольку он обеспечивает комплексную документацию относительно развертывания и разработки. Прежде чем идти дальше, убедитесь, что вы установили следующие предварительные условия.

  • Git
  • Nodejs
  • Mongodb После установки вышеупомянутых предварительных условий, откройте терминал. Запустите следующие команды:
mkdir formio<br>cd formio

Теперь запустите следующую команду, чтобы клонировать исходный код этого приложения:

git clone https://github.com/formio/formio.git

После успешного клона запустите следующие команды для установки зависимостей:

cd formio <br>npm install

После этого запустите приложение со следующей командой:

npm start 

Эта команда покажет следующий выход с некоторыми пользовательскими подсказками:

Учебное пособие по созданию форм

Вы можете получить доступ к приложению в браузере по следующему адресу.

http://localhost:3001 

Он откроет страницу входа в систему. Вы можете войти в систему с учетными данными, которые вы ввели во время процесса установки.

Начальная форма создателя

Как работает form.io?

Этот сегмент описывает рабочий механизм form.io. Вся экосистема этого дизайнера этого формы основана на компонентах и ​​дружелюбной для разработчиков. Он расширяется и обеспечивает спокойный интерфейс для сторонних приложений. Итак, давайте посмотрим, как создавать формы в этом Строитель формы . После входа в систему вы приземлитесь на следующей странице.

Перетащите и бросайте строитель формы HTML

Теперь нажмите кнопку «Новая форма» и создайте первую форму. Будет показана следующая страница. Вы можете видеть, что на левой стороне есть панель, которая содержит элемент HTML для форм. Он содержит четыре раздела, такие как «основные компоненты», «специальные компоненты» и многое другое.

HTML Form Creator

Вы можете установить имя формы вместе с другими атрибутами. Теперь, если вы выберете элемент формы с левой стороны и бросите его в середину, вы увидите следующее диалоговое окно.

Начальная форма создателя

Вы можете видеть, что это позволяет изменить тему формы, проверку и другие модификации. После того, как вы создадите свою форму, нажмите кнопку «Создать», и вы приземлитесь на сгенерированную форму.

Перетащите и бросайте строитель формы HTML

Сгенерированная форма поставляется с различными параметрами, где вы можете редактировать форму и просмотреть представленные данные. На вкладке «Действия формы» вы можете установить крючки предварительной или публикации формы, такие как электронная почта, Webhook и многое другое. Прежде всего, каждая сгенерированная форма поставляется с API, и пользователи могут получить к нему доступ, передавая идентификатор формы.

Заключение

Это конец этого учебника по созданию формы. Надеюсь, вы узнали об этом создателе формы начальной загрузки относительно его функций, развертывания и использования. Кроме того, есть много строителей с открытым исходным кодом, которые предоставляют широкий спектр функций. Тем не менее, очень важно выбрать лучший продукт, который удовлетворяет потребности вашего бизнеса. Поэтому в этом сообщении мы наблюдали, что Form.io предоставляет настройки, касающиеся функциональности, макета и стиля. Это позволяет вам генерировать многоцелевые формы, которые вы можете размещать на своих живых веб-сайтах. Фактически, вы можете хорошо сборы данных хорошо организованными в вашей собственной базе данных или в любом другом варианте хранения. Наконец, cantainerize.com находится в постоянном процессе написания статей на дальнейшие темы и продукты с открытым исходным кодом. Поэтому, пожалуйста, оставайтесь на связи с этой категорией 9 для регулярных обновлений.

Исследовать